Punjab Police has achieved great success. Tarn Taran police have arrested 3 smugglers with heroin. The police have also recovered 3 kg 100 grams of heroin and 1 Swift car. The value of recovered heroin is said to be more than 15 crore rupees in the international market.

A police party led by Inspector Prabhajit Singh in charge of CIA staff Tarn Taran reached Amritsar Road near Bhikhiwind to conduct a search operation. Then the police signaled a swift car to stop but instead of stopping they started their car and tried to run away but the police arrested 3 smugglers.

The arrested persons have been identified as Arshdeep Singh alias Arsh son of Sukhwant Singh, Jagbir Singh alias Jagga son of Kabal Singh, Arshdeep Singh alias son of Harpal Singh resident of Mahindipur. One accused escaped from the spot and is being searched by the police.

According to the information, the arrested accused are said to be connected with smugglers in Pakistan. They will be remanded and interrogated and an attempt will be made to find out where these drug smugglers used to supply drugs and apart from this, there is a possibility of many other big revelations.
